Beef Stroganoff
Serves 4
15 mins prep
15 mins cook
30 mins total
A delicious beef stroganoff made in just 30 minutes, perfect for a hearty weeknight meal. This recipe features thin or shaved beef, cooked with onion, mushrooms, garlic, and a creamy sauce served over egg noodles.

1: Bring a pot of salted water to a boil for noodles. Add noodles once you complete step 4. 2: In a deep pan, melt 2 tablespoons of butter on medium-high heat. Add steak and cook for 1-2 minutes on each side, searing in batches if necessary. Remove and set aside. 3: Add 2 more tablespoons of butter to the pan, then add mushrooms and onions (season with 1 teaspoon of salt and pepper). Cook until softened (about 5 minutes), then add garlic and cook for another minute. 4: Add white wine to deglaze the pan and let it reduce down until almost completely evaporated (about 3 minutes). 5: Whisk together beef stock, Worcestershire sauce, and flour. Pour into the pan and simmer on low for 5 minutes. Stir in Greek yogurt, add cooked steak, and mix until combined. 6: Serve with egg noodles and top with parsley. Enjoy!
